A prism is made of glass of unknown refractive index. A parallel beam of light is incident on a face of the prism. By rotating the prism, the minimum angle of deviation is measured to be `40^@`. What is the refractive index of the prism ? If the prism is placed in water `(mu = 1.33)`, predict the new angle of minimum deviation of the parallel beam. The refracting angle of prism is `60^@`.

Here, `delta_m = 40^@, mu = ? A = 60^@`
As `mu = (sin(A + delta_m)//2)/(sin A//2) =(sin(60^@ + 40^@)//2)/(sin 60^@//2) :. mu = (sin 50^@)/(sin 30^@) = (0.766)/(1//2) = 1.532`
when prism is placed in water, `.^w mu_g = (sin(A + delta'_m)//2)/(sin A//2)`
`sin (A + delta'_m)//2 = 1^w mu_g xx "sin" (A)/(2) = (.^a mu_g)/(.^a mu_w) sin 60^2//2 = (1.532)/(1.33) xx sin 30^@ = (1.532)/(1.33) = (1.532)/(1.33) xx (1)/(2) = 0.5759 = sin 35^@ 10'`
`:. (A + delta'_m)/(2)= 35^@ 10'`
`A + delta'_m = 70^@ 20'`
`delta'_m = 70^@ 20' - A = 70^@ 20' - 60^@ = 10^@ 20'`.
